Developing a business plan is one of the most important challenges you will face as an entrepreneur. The process of developing a good business plan requires an understanding and appreciation for the tools required to do it right.
This webinar was developed to guide you through that process and give you a hands-on systematic way to develop an outline, investigate and evaluate the resources and create a draft of your own business plan. A particular focus will be placed on assessing aspects of your business plan to meet the challenges of economic change and disruptions like the COVID-19 crisis. In this workshop, we’ll show you how to:
-
-
- Research and analyze the individual components needed for a business plan
- Apply skills to create a business plan for different audiences, including investors and banks
- Explain the purpose and future of your business in easy to understand terms
- Describe your marketing, sales, and planning strategies and more
